Most people don't realize that legend maintains that Orthodox Christianity was founded in Glastonbury, England by the uncle of Jesus Christ, Joseph of Aramethea, in 35 AD. This continued until the 8th century when the English/Celtic Church was brought under complete papal authority.
To this day, the Orthodox Church recognizes dozens of ancient Anglo-Saxon Saints.
